titleOfInvention | Toner production method |
abstract | PROBLEM TO BE SOLVED: To prevent aggregation of particles and prevent generation of coarse particles by preventing polymerization inhibition in the production process of polymerizing toner using carbon black by suspension polymerization. In a production method for producing a toner by suspension polymerization of a monomer system containing at least carbon black as a colorant and a polymerizable monomer in an aqueous medium, at least the carbon black and the monomer A copolymer of at least one hydrophobic monomer and at least one lipophilic monomer, and a polymer skeleton and aromatic system in which the polymerization ratio of the hydrophobic monomer is 10 to 90% by weight And a method for producing a toner, comprising: a step of adjusting a monomer system by mixing a compound insoluble or hardly soluble in a monomer system having a skeleton having a planar structure; and a step of dispersing the monomer system in a pigment.
